While there is no proven theory behind the idea, some determined that the firing order (1-2-7-8-4-5-6-3) could be putting major stresses along the crankshaft’s plane and adding undue stress throughout the crank, leading to fatigue and failure over time. The aftermarket had to find solutions, and a few places looked closer into the firing order of the Duramax engine and the harmonics it created within.

Broken snouts on the front of the crankshaft back to the #3 rod journal started becoming a more frequent issue as the performance barrier continued getting pushed further and further around 2008-09. Obviously, the stock engines really must be beefed up inside with stronger rotating assemblies to handle the cylinder pressure, boost and torque they’re producing up there, but who would’ve thought an engine engineered for 300 hp could be pushed so much further? One of the more common failure points in a 1000+hp build turning higher rpm is the crankshaft. It’s not uncommon to see competition sled pull and drag race trucks with 2000-plus horsepower these days. Since the Duramax engine’s introduction in 2001, the aftermarket has developed some incredible things to take its performance places never imaginable. Through those years and multiple improvements, the crankshaft has remained virtually unchanged and can be subjected to undue stress causing premature crank failure, especially in a high-performance or competition application. Some internal changes like different connecting rods and pistons along with external additions like emissions equipment and a variable geometry turbocharger have formed the LML Duramax (2011-15) into the best version yet, producing nearly 400 hp. Throughout its lifespan the Duramax has gone through a few revisions to improve performance and drivability while reducing emissions. For almost 15 years now, the 6.6L Duramax Diesel found in the 2001-15 GM trucks has been proving it’s one of the most durable and dependable engine platforms found in the 3/4 and 1-ton truck market.
